Western Reserve Public Media will launch a
new corporate identity this fall as Western Reserve Public
Media. The new identity better reflects the public broadcaster’s
regional coverage, which unifies the four major metropolitan
areas of northeast Ohio — Akron, Canton, Cleveland
and Youngstown. Under this new umbrella organization name,
the channels Western Reserve Public Media will become Western Reserve
PBS and continue to operate as the primary broadcast service.
The new name will also represent the full range of the organization’s
broadcast, Internet, new media and print services. For more
